Przewodnik po iteracji produktu, jej korzyściach, metodykach i praktykach, które prowadzą do ciągłego doskonalenia na globalnym rynku.
Iteracja produktu: Silnik ciągłego doskonalenia na drodze do globalnego sukcesu
Na dzisiejszym, dynamicznie zmieniającym się globalnym rynku, stagnacja jest wyrokiem śmierci dla każdego produktu. Potrzeby konsumentów, postęp technologiczny i krajobraz konkurencyjny nieustannie się zmieniają. Iteracja produktu – proces ciągłego udoskonalania i ulepszania produktu na podstawie opinii i danych – nie jest już luksusem, ale koniecznością do przetrwania i osiągnięcia trwałego sukcesu. Ten kompleksowy przewodnik zgłębia koncepcję iteracji produktu, jej korzyści, metodyki i najlepsze praktyki w dążeniu do ciągłego doskonalenia i rozwoju na arenie globalnej.
Czym jest iteracja produktu?
Iteracja produktu to proces powtarzalnego wydawania, testowania, analizowania i ulepszania produktu lub jego funkcji. Jest to cykl, a nie jednorazowe wydarzenie. Zamiast dążyć do perfekcji od samego początku (co często jest nieosiągalne i oparte na założeniach), iteracja produktu opiera się na idei szybkiego wprowadzania na rynek funkcjonalnego produktu, zbierania rzeczywistych opinii, a następnie wykorzystywania tych opinii do wprowadzania świadomych ulepszeń. Podejście to kontrastuje z tradycyjną, „kaskadową” metodą rozwoju produktu, w której wszystkie wymagania są definiowane z góry, a produkt jest budowany w sposób sekwencyjny i liniowy.
Podstawową zasadą iteracji produktu jest to, że kluczowe są nauka i adaptacja. Przyznaje ona, że nie będziesz znał wszystkich odpowiedzi na początku i że najlepszym sposobem na odkrycie, czego naprawdę chcą i potrzebują Twoi użytkownicy, jest oddanie produktu w ich ręce i obserwowanie, jak go używają.
Dlaczego iteracja produktu jest kluczowa dla globalnego sukcesu?
W kontekście globalnym znaczenie iteracji produktu jest zwielokrotnione z kilku powodów:
- Zróżnicowane potrzeby użytkowników: Produkt zaprojektowany dla jednego rynku może nie przemówić do użytkowników na innym. Iteracja pozwala dostosować produkt do specyficznych potrzeb i preferencji różnych kultur i regionów. Na przykład aplikacja do płatności mobilnych, która odniosła sukces w Europie, może wymagać znacznych modyfikacji, aby zyskać popularność w Azji Południowo-Wschodniej, biorąc pod uwagę różny poziom penetracji smartfonów, dostępu do internetu i wiedzy finansowej.
- Presja konkurencyjna: Globalny rynek jest niezwykle konkurencyjny. Ciągle pojawiają się nowi konkurenci i innowacyjne rozwiązania. Iteracja pozwala wyprzedzić konkurencję poprzez ciągłe ulepszanie produktu i oferowanie nowych funkcji, które wyróżniają Cię na tle rywali.
- Postęp technologiczny: Technologia nieustannie ewoluuje. Iteracja umożliwia włączanie nowych technologii i funkcjonalności do produktu, aby utrzymać jego aktualność i konkurencyjność. Szybki rozwój sztucznej inteligencji, na przykład, wymaga od firm ciągłego iterowania swoich produktów, aby wykorzystać jej potencjał.
- Podejmowanie decyzji w oparciu o dane: Iteracja stanowi ramy do zbierania danych o tym, jak użytkownicy wchodzą w interakcję z Twoim produktem. Dane te mogą być następnie wykorzystane do podejmowania świadomych decyzji dotyczących przyszłych prac rozwojowych. Na przykład, globalna platforma e-commerce może wykorzystywać dane dotyczące wskaźników porzucania koszyków w różnych krajach do identyfikacji punktów tarcia i optymalizacji procesu finalizacji zakupu.
- Zmniejszone ryzyko: Wprowadzając produkt na rynek wcześnie i często go iterując, możesz zminimalizować ryzyko zbudowania produktu, którego nikt nie chce. Możesz testować swoje założenia i walidować pomysły z prawdziwymi użytkownikami przed zainwestowaniem znacznych zasobów.
Kluczowe metodyki iteracji produktu
Istnieje kilka metodyk wspierających iterację produktu. Oto niektóre z najpopularniejszych:
Metodyki zwinne (Agile)
Metodyki zwinne (Agile) to podejście do zarządzania projektami, które kładzie nacisk na iteracyjny rozwój, współpracę i reagowanie na zmiany. Zespoły zwinne pracują w krótkich cyklach zwanych „sprintami”, trwających zazwyczaj od jednego do czterech tygodni. Na koniec każdego sprintu zespół dostarcza działającą wersję produktu, zbiera opinie i uwzględnia je w następnym sprincie. Scrum i Kanban to popularne frameworki Agile. Na przykład firma programistyczna budująca globalną platformę komunikacyjną może używać Scrum do stopniowego dostarczania nowych funkcji, ciągłego zbierania opinii od użytkowników w różnych strefach czasowych i dostosowywania planów rozwojowych.
Lean Startup
Metodyka Lean Startup koncentruje się na budowaniu produktu o minimalnej funkcjonalności (MVP – Minimum Viable Product) – wersji produktu z wystarczającą liczbą funkcji, aby przyciągnąć pierwszych klientów i zweryfikować pomysł na produkt na wczesnym etapie cyklu rozwojowego. MVP jest następnie testowany z użytkownikami, a uzyskane opinie są wykorzystywane do iteracji i ulepszania produktu. Podstawową zasadą jest pętla informacji zwrotnej „build-measure-learn” (buduj-mierz-ucz się). Udany przykład to Dropbox, który początkowo opublikował proste wideo demonstrujące, jak będzie działał jego produkt, aby ocenić zainteresowanie użytkowników jeszcze przed zbudowaniem pełnej aplikacji.
Design Thinking
Design Thinking to skoncentrowane na człowieku podejście do rozwiązywania problemów, które kładzie nacisk na empatię, eksperymentowanie i iterację. Obejmuje ono zrozumienie potrzeb użytkownika, generowanie pomysłów na potencjalne rozwiązania, prototypowanie tych rozwiązań i testowanie ich z użytkownikami. Design Thinking pomaga zapewnić, że produkt naprawdę odpowiada na potrzeby użytkownika oraz że jest przyjazny i intuicyjny. Wyobraźmy sobie globalną organizację non-profit, która tworzy aplikację mobilną łączącą wolontariuszy z lokalnymi społecznościami. Mogłaby ona użyć Design Thinking, aby dogłębnie zrozumieć potrzeby zarówno wolontariuszy, jak i członków społeczności, prototypując różne funkcje aplikacji i testując je iteracyjnie w celu stworzenia przyjaznego dla użytkownika i skutecznego rozwiązania.
Podejmowanie decyzji w oparciu o dane
Podejmowanie decyzji w oparciu o dane polega na wykorzystywaniu danych do podejmowania świadomych decyzji dotyczących rozwoju produktu. Dane te mogą pochodzić z różnych źródeł, w tym z ankiet użytkowników, analityki strony internetowej, testów A/B i opinii klientów. Analizując te dane, zespoły produktowe mogą zidentyfikować obszary do poprawy i podejmować świadome decyzje o tym, które funkcje budować w następnej kolejności. Popularnym przykładem jest Netflix, który wykorzystuje dane o nawykach oglądania do personalizacji rekomendacji i zamawiania nowych treści, zaspokajając potrzeby zróżnicowanej globalnej publiczności.
Cykl iteracji produktu: Przewodnik krok po kroku
Cykl iteracji produktu zazwyczaj obejmuje następujące kroki:
- Określ cele i metryki:
- Jasno zdefiniuj, co chcesz osiągnąć z każdą iteracją. Jaki problem próbujesz rozwiązać? Jakich konkretnych metryk użyjesz do mierzenia sukcesu? Na przykład, jeśli iterujesz proces wdrażania użytkownika w aplikacji mobilnej, Twoim celem może być zwiększenie wskaźnika aktywacji o 20%, a metryką będzie procent użytkowników, którzy ukończyli proces onboardingu.
- Zbuduj i wdróż:
- Opracuj produkt o minimalnej funkcjonalności (MVP) lub nową funkcję na podstawie swoich hipotez. Utrzymuj początkowy zakres skoncentrowany i możliwy do zarządzania. Udostępnij go segmentowi docelowej grupy odbiorców. Jeśli tworzysz nową funkcję dla globalnej platformy mediów społecznościowych, możesz zacząć od jej udostępnienia użytkownikom w jednym kraju lub regionie przed globalnym rozszerzeniem.
- Mierz i analizuj:
- Rygorystycznie śledź zdefiniowane metryki. Zbieraj opinie użytkowników za pomocą ankiet, wywiadów i testów użyteczności. Analizuj dane, aby zrozumieć, jak użytkownicy wchodzą w interakcję z produktem lub funkcją. Używaj narzędzi takich jak Google Analytics, Mixpanel czy Amplitude do kompleksowej analizy danych. Zwracaj uwagę zarówno na dane ilościowe (np. wskaźniki konwersji, czas spędzony na stronie), jak i jakościowe (np. komentarze użytkowników, zgłoszenia do pomocy technicznej). Na przykład, jeśli przeprowadzasz testy A/B dwóch różnych projektów strony internetowej, dokładnie przeanalizuj dane, aby zobaczyć, który projekt wypada lepiej pod względem zaangażowania użytkowników, wskaźników konwersji i współczynnika odrzuceń.
- Ucz się i iteruj:
- Na podstawie analizy zidentyfikuj obszary do poprawy. Generuj nowe hipotezy i projektuj nowe iteracje. Priorytetyzuj zmiany w oparciu o ich potencjalny wpływ i wykonalność. To jest sedno procesu uczenia się. Jeśli odkryjesz, że użytkownicy mają trudności ze znalezieniem określonej funkcji, możesz iterować nawigację lub interfejs użytkownika, aby uczynić go bardziej dostępnym. Zastanów się, jak różne konteksty kulturowe mogą wpływać na zachowanie użytkowników i odpowiednio dostosuj swoje ulepszenia.
- Powtarzaj:
- Ciągle powtarzaj cykl, udoskonalając i ulepszając produkt lub funkcję z każdą iteracją. Dąż do stopniowych ulepszeń zamiast radykalnych zmian. Regularna iteracja zapewnia, że Twój produkt pozostaje aktualny i nadal spełnia zmieniające się potrzeby użytkowników.
Najlepsze praktyki dla skutecznej iteracji produktu w środowisku globalnym
Aby zmaksymalizować skuteczność iteracji produktu w kontekście globalnym, warto wziąć pod uwagę następujące najlepsze praktyki:
- Stwórz kulturę eksperymentowania: Wspieraj w swoim zespole mentalność ciągłego uczenia się i eksperymentowania. Zachęcaj pracowników do próbowania nowych rzeczy i nie obawiania się porażek. Traktuj porażki jako okazje do nauki.
- Priorytetyzuj opinie użytkowników: Aktywnie pozyskuj i uwzględniaj opinie użytkowników w całym procesie iteracji. Używaj różnych kanałów, takich jak ankiety, wywiady, testy użytkowników i media społecznościowe, aby zbierać opinie od użytkowników w różnych regionach. Rozważ tłumaczenie opinii i materiałów pomocniczych na wiele języków.
- Wykorzystaj testy A/B: Używaj testów A/B do porównywania różnych wersji swojego produktu i identyfikowania, która z nich działa najlepiej. Pozwala to na podejmowanie decyzji opartych na danych dotyczących tego, które zmiany wdrożyć. Upewnij się, że testy A/B są przeprowadzane w różnych regionach, aby uwzględnić różnice kulturowe.
- Skup się na lokalizacji i wrażliwości kulturowej: Dostosuj swój produkt do specyficznych potrzeb i preferencji różnych kultur i regionów. Obejmuje to tłumaczenie produktu na lokalne języki, adaptację materiałów marketingowych i uwzględnienie niuansów kulturowych w projekcie. Na przykład, weź pod uwagę symbolikę kolorów (czerwony przynosi szczęście w Chinach, ale w niektórych kulturach zachodnich jest kojarzony z żałobą) lub preferowane obrazy.
- Używaj analityki danych do śledzenia postępów: Używaj narzędzi analityki danych do śledzenia postępów swoich iteracji i mierzenia wpływu wprowadzanych zmian. Pomoże Ci to zidentyfikować, co działa, a co nie. Wdróż pulpity nawigacyjne, które wizualizują kluczowe metryki dla różnych regionów i segmentów.
- Utrzymuj otwartą komunikację: Upewnij się, że istnieje otwarta komunikacja między wszystkimi członkami zespołu produktowego, w tym programistami, projektantami, menedżerami produktu i marketerami. Pomoże to zapewnić, że wszyscy są zgodni co do celów procesu iteracji. Regularnie dziel się aktualizacjami i wnioskami z całą firmą.
- Automatyzuj, gdzie to możliwe: Wykorzystuj narzędzia automatyzacji do testowania, wdrażania i analizy danych, aby usprawnić proces iteracji i zmniejszyć wysiłek manualny.
- Zainwestuj w solidny system zbierania opinii: Wdróż system do zbierania, kategoryzowania i analizowania opinii użytkowników. Może to obejmować korzystanie z systemu CRM, dedykowanej platformy do zbierania opinii lub kombinacji narzędzi. Upewnij się, że system jest dostępny dla wszystkich odpowiednich członków zespołu.
- Regularnie weryfikuj i dostosowuj swój proces: Proces iteracji produktu powinien być stale weryfikowany i dostosowywany na podstawie Twoich doświadczeń i wniosków. To, co działa dobrze dla jednego produktu lub rynku, może nie działać dobrze dla innego. Bądź gotów dostosować swój proces w miarę potrzeb.
Przykłady udanej iteracji produktu w globalnych firmach
- Mapy Google: Ciągle iterują na podstawie danych i opinii użytkowników, dodając funkcje takie jak aktualizacje ruchu w czasie rzeczywistym, wskazówki dotyczące transportu publicznego i zlokalizowane dane map dla różnych regionów.
- Amazon: Nieustannie eksperymentuje z nowymi funkcjami i funkcjonalnościami na swojej stronie internetowej i w aplikacji mobilnej, używając testów A/B do optymalizacji doświadczenia użytkownika i zwiększenia sprzedaży. Amazon Prime jest doskonałym przykładem (gra słów zamierzona) iteracji na podstawowej ofercie w oparciu o zachowania użytkowników.
- Spotify: Ciągle udoskonala swoje algorytmy rekomendacji muzyki na podstawie nawyków słuchania i preferencji użytkowników, oferując spersonalizowane playlisty i odkrywając nowych artystów.
- Duolingo: Stosuje podejście oparte na danych do nauki języków, ciągle iterując treści kursów i funkcje na podstawie postępów i wskaźników zaangażowania użytkowników. Konsekwentnie testują A/B nowe funkcje, aby zoptymalizować proces nauki.
- Airbnb: Nieustannie dostosowuje swoją platformę, aby uwzględnić różne normy kulturowe i preferencje w różnych krajach. Obejmuje to oferowanie zlokalizowanych opcji płatności, świadczenie usług tłumaczeniowych i zapewnienie, że oferty są zgodne z lokalnymi przepisami.
Podsumowanie: Postaw na ciągłe doskonalenie, aby zdominować globalny rynek
Iteracja produktu to nie tylko proces, to filozofia – zobowiązanie do ciągłego uczenia się, adaptacji i doskonalenia. W zglobalizowanym świecie, gdzie oczekiwania użytkowników ciągle ewoluują, a konkurencja jest zacięta, przyjęcie iteracji produktu jest niezbędne do osiągnięcia trwałego sukcesu. Stosując metodyki i najlepsze praktyki przedstawione w tym przewodniku, firmy mogą tworzyć produkty, które rezonują z różnorodną publicznością, wyprzedzają konkurencję i osiągają dominację na rynku globalnym. Kluczem jest słuchanie użytkowników, analizowanie danych i nieustanne iterowanie. Droga ciągłego doskonalenia jest niekończącą się podróżą, ale jest to podróż, która ostatecznie doprowadzi do większego sukcesu produktu i zadowolenia klientów na skalę globalną.